Markus Walker

Danish footballer From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

Remove ads

Markus Walker Andersen (born 23 November 2006) is a Danish footballer who plays as a centre-back for the U-19 squad of Danish Superliga club FC Nordsjælland.

Club career

Walker joined FC Nordsjælland from Dragør Boldklub in 2017.[2] Here he worked his way up through the club's youth system.

In June 2024, 17-year-old Walker trained with the first-team squad in pre-season[3] and also attended a training camp in Netherlands.[4] The following month, Walker signed a new deal with the club.[5]

Walker was also part of the first team training camp in winter 2025.[6] On February 23, 2025 Walker made his official debut when he replaced Juho Lähteenmäki in the 81st minute in a Danish Superliga match against Sønderjyske.[7][8]

On July 24, 2025, just days after Walker made his starting debut for Nordsjælland in the first match of the 2025–26 Danish Superliga season, it was confirmed that he had signed a new deal until June 2030. He was also promoted to the first team immediately.[9]

Personal life

Walker was born in Australia and moved to Denmark when he was almost a year old. He has a Danish mother and an English father.[10]
